Hatch is a great co-working space with a very aspirational feel, perfect for emerging businesses, with it’s large atrium. What Hatch has that few shared working spaces have is tiered costs depending on what kind of space you want. There are comfy chairs, tables and bar workspaces, as well as some private meeting rooms for phone calls or small meetings. There are multiple membership levels from 5 days a week up to a month. Members get free access to all the workshops given by various professionals that help support businesses. You can hold events here and the staff is incredibly friendly and helpful. I highly recommend it. The Ocean restaurant cluster is right around the corner.
